iis服务器助手广告广告
返回顶部
首页 > 资讯 > 操作系统 >linux查看所有用户
  • 945
分享到

linux查看所有用户

linuxmysql运维数据库阿里云 2023-08-31 06:08:22 945人浏览 独家记忆
摘要

cat /etc/passwd linux里查看所有用户 (1)在终端里.其实只需要查看 /etc/passwd文件就行了. (2)看第三个参数:500以上的,就是后面建的用户了.其它则为系统的用户

 cat /etc/passwd

linux里查看所有用户
(1)在终端里.其实只需要查看 /etc/passwd文件就行了.
(2)看第三个参数:500以上的,就是后面建的用户了.其它则为系统的用户.
或者用

cat /etc/passwd |cut -f 1 -d :

用户管理命令
useradd 注:添加用户
adduser 注:添加用户
passwd 注:为用户设置密码
usermod 注:修改用户命令,可以通过usermod 来修改登录名、用户的家目录等等;
pwcov 注:同步用户从/etc/passwd 到/etc/shadow
pwck 注:pwck是校验用户配置文件/etc/passwd 和/etc/shadow 文件内容是否合法或完整;
pwunconv 注:是pwcov 的立逆向操作,是从/etc/shadow和 /etc/passwd 创建/etc/passwd ,然后会删除 /etc/shadow 文件;
finger 注:查看用户信息工具
id 注:查看用户的UID、GID及所归属的用户组
chfn 注:更改用户信息工具
su 注:用户切换工具
sudo 注:sudo 是通过另一个用户来执行命令(execute a command as another user),su 是用来切换用户,然后通过切换到的用户来完成相应的任务,但sudo 能后面直接执行命令,比如sudo 不需要root 密码就可以执行root 赋与的执行只有root才能执行相应的命令;但得通过visudo 来编辑/etc/sudoers来实现;
visudo 注:visodo 是编辑 /etc/sudoers 的命令;也可以不用这个命令,直接用vi 来编辑 /etc/sudoers 的效果是一样的;
sudoedit 注:和sudo 功能差不多;
3、管理用户组(group)的工具或命令;
groupadd 注:添加用户组;
groupdel 注:删除用户组;
groupmod 注:修改用户组信息
groups 注:显示用户所属的用户组
grpck
grpconv 注:通过/etc/group和/etc/gshadow 的文件内容来同步或创建/etc/gshadow ,如果/etc/gshadow 不存在则创建;
grpunconv 注:通过/etc/group 和/etc/gshadow 文件内容来同步或创建/etc/group ,然后删除gshadow文件

Mysql is not in the sudoers file. This incident will be reported.

切换到root用户下
2.添加sudo文件的写权限,命令是:

chmod u+w /etc/sudoers

编辑sudoers文件

vi /etc/sudoers

找到这行 root ALL=(ALL) ALL,在他下面添加用户名 ALL=(ALL) ALL

root    ALL=(ALL)       ALLMaven   ALL=(ALL)       ALLNginx   ALL=(ALL)       ALLmysql   ALL=(ALL)       ALL

添加下面四行中任意一条
youuser ALL=(ALL) ALL
%youuser ALL=(ALL) ALL
youuser ALL=(ALL) NOPASSWD: ALL
%youuser ALL=(ALL) NOPASSWD: ALL

第一行:允许用户youuser执行sudo命令(需要输入密码).
第二行:允许用户组youuser里面的用户执行sudo命令(需要输入密码).
第三行:允许用户youuser执行sudo命令,并且在执行的时候不输入密码.
第四行:允许用户组youuser里面的用户执行sudo命令,并且在执行的时候不输入密码.

撤销sudoers文件写权限,命令:

chmod u-w /etc/sudoers

这样普通用户就可以使用sudo了

来源地址:https://blog.csdn.net/web15286201346/article/details/126595972

--结束END--

本文标题: linux查看所有用户

本文链接: https://www.lsjlt.com/news/384326.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• linux查看所有用户
    cat /etc/passwd Linux里查看所有用户 (1)在终端里.其实只需要查看 /etc/passwd文件就行了. (2)看第三个参数:500以上的,就是后面建的用户了.其它则为系统的用户...
    99+
    2023-08-31
    linux mysql 运维 数据库 阿里云
  • linux如何查看所有用户和查看用户组
    这篇文章主要介绍了linux如何查看所有用户和查看用户组,具有一定借鉴价值,感兴趣的朋友可以参考下,希望大家阅读完这篇文章之后大有收获,下面让小编带着大家一起了解一下。linux里查看所有用户(1)在终端里.其实只需要查看 /etc/pas...
    99+
    2023-06-09
  • linux如何查看所有用户
    这篇文章主要介绍“linux如何查看所有用户”,在日常操作中,相信很多人在linux如何查看所有用户问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”linux如何查看所有用户”...
    99+
    2023-02-10
    linux
  • linux下怎么查看所有用户及所有用户组
    本篇文章为大家展示了linux下怎么查看所有用户及所有用户组,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。groups 查看当前登录用户的组内成员groups gliethttp 查看glietht...
    99+
    2023-06-28
  • Linux怎么查看用户的所有信息
    本篇内容介绍了“Linux怎么查看用户的所有信息”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!通过使用 /etc/passwd 文件,get...
    99+
    2023-06-28
  • Linux下如何快速查看所有用户
    这篇文章将为大家详细讲解有关Linux下如何快速查看所有用户,小编觉得挺实用的,因此分享给大家做个参考,希望大家阅读完这篇文章后可以有所收获。Linux系统是一个多用户多任务的系统,那么如何查看系统中有多少用户呢?方法 1 :使用 /etc...
    99+
    2023-06-27
  • Linux系统查看所有用户命令有哪些
    这篇文章主要为大家展示了Linux系统查看所有用户命令有哪些,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带大家一起来研究并学习一下“Linux系统查看所有用户命令有哪些”这篇文章吧。Linux系统是一个多用户系统,所有的用...
    99+
    2023-06-28
  • Linux系统如何查看系统所有用户
    这篇文章主要为大家展示了Linux系统如何查看系统所有用户,内容简而易懂,条理清晰,希望能够帮助大家解决疑惑,下面让小编带大家一起来研究并学习一下“Linux系统如何查看系统所有用户”这篇文章吧。*1、Linux里查看所有用户*  (1)在...
    99+
    2023-06-28
  • centos7如何查看所有用户
    centos7中查看所有用户的方法:1、打开centos7终端;2、在centos7终端命令行中输入“cut -d : -f 1 /etc/passwd”命令打开“/etc/passwd”配置文件查看所有用户即可。具体操作步骤:在cento...
    99+
    2024-04-02
  • centos如何查看所有用户
    centos中查看所有用户的方法:1、打开centos终端;2、输入“cat /etc/passwd/”命令打开用户列表文件查看所有用户即可。具体操作步骤:在centos系统桌面中使用快捷键【Ctrl+Alt+T】打开终端命令行模式。在ce...
    99+
    2024-04-02
  • MySQL怎么查看所有用户
    本篇内容主要讲解“MySQL怎么查看所有用户”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“MySQL怎么查看所有用户”吧!列出所有用户如下语句可以查询所有用户SELECT &n...
    99+
    2023-07-05
  • postgresql怎么查看所有用户
    要查看所有用户,您可以使用以下SQL查询: SELECT u.usename AS username, u.u...
    99+
    2024-04-17
    postgresql
  • 查看用户下的所有表名
    查看用户下的所有表名 SQL> select table_name from user_tables; TABLE_NAME -------------------------------...
    99+
    2024-04-02
  • Oracle怎么查看用户所有表
    在Oracle数据库中,您可以使用以下方法之一来查看用户拥有的所有表: 使用系统视图:USER_TABLES SELECT...
    99+
    2024-04-09
    Oracle
  • MySQL查看所有用户的实现
    目录列出所有用户在mysql中查看用户的详细信息MySQL中如何查看当前用户列出所有用户 如下语句可以查询所有用户 SELECT user FROM 数据库的名字.user; 在这条语句中,我...
    99+
    2023-03-08
    MySQL查看所有用户 MySQL所有用户
  • linux中怎么查看用户的所有历史操作
    这篇文章主要讲解了“linux中怎么查看用户的所有历史操作”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“linux中怎么查看用户的所有历史操作”吧!在 li...
    99+
    2024-04-02
  • mysql怎么查看所有用户信息
    在MySQL中,可以通过以下SQL语句查看所有用户信息: SELECT User, Host FROM mysql.user...
    99+
    2024-04-09
    mysql
  • oracle怎么查看用户下所有表
    你可以使用以下SQL查询来查看Oracle数据库中用户下所有的表: SELECT table_name FROM all_t...
    99+
    2024-04-09
    oracle
  • linux查看用户组有哪些用户
    在linux中查看用户组中有哪些用户的方法:1.进入终端;2.执行cat /etc/group命令查看组;3.使用groups命令查看用户对应的组和成员;在linux中查看用户组中有哪些用户的方法首先,在linux系统中进入终端;进入终端后...
    99+
    2024-04-02
  • plsql怎么查看当前用户所有表
    您可以使用以下语句来查询当前用户的所有表:```SELECT table_nameFROM user_tables;```这...
    99+
    2023-09-11
    plsql
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作